Prolinnova launches new project in Uganda and Kenya

The Prolinnova Platform in Eastern and Southern Africa Sub-Region (ESA), together with partners in Uganda and Kenya, received a grant of USD50,000 from the East Africa Regional Agroecology Fund (EARAF) to support an 18-month project titled “Strengthening Grassroots-led Agroecology Practitioners for Climate Resilience and Policy Dialogue in Kenya and Uganda”.
